Public Transportation
You can take a local ferry to Rasdhoo from Thoddoo. The ferry terminal is located at the northern end of Thoddoo Island. Check the ferry schedule as it may vary; usually, ferries run multiple times a day. The ticket price is around $2 to $5 USD. Once you arrive in Rasdhoo, you can either walk or take a local boat to reach Table Coral Garden.
Boat Transfer
After arriving in Rasdhoo by ferry, you will need to arrange a local boat transfer to Table Coral Garden. This can typically be done through local tour operators or your accommodation in Rasdhoo. Prices may vary, so it's advisable to negotiate or ask for a quote beforehand. The boat ride usually takes about 10-15 minutes.
